fix(embedding): instantiate BM25 singleton off the event loop

The ``B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ider.__init__`` calls
``fastembed.SparseTextEmbedding(model_name="Qdrant/bm25")`` which
downloads ~50 MB of model weights from HuggingFace and loads them
into memory — observed >5 s wall-clock in production. The inference
methods (``encode_async``, ``encode_batch_async``) already wrap work
in ``anyio.to_thread.run_sync``, so the design intent is clearly to
keep FastEmbed off the event loop. That protection just didn't
cover the constructor.

Symptom in the Astrolabe Cloud per-tenant deploy (deck #102 smoke):
~30–90 s after a user enables semantic search, the pod tips into a
SIGKILL-restart cycle. Loki shows a single log line

  Initializing BM25 sparse embedding provider: Qdrant/bm25

followed by nothing else from the event loop until exitCode 137.
Kubernetes ``/health/live`` httpGet probe timeout=5s fires 6 times
in a row, kubelet kills the container, restart, repeat.

Fix: switch ``get_bm25_service()`` to an async accessor that wraps
the first-time construction in ``anyio.to_thread.run_sync``. Two
existing call sites (``vector/processor.py:603``,
``search/bm25_hybrid.py:123``) update to ``await``. Both are
already inside async functions so the await is free.

New unit test pins the invariant by monkey-patching
``B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ider.__init__`` with ``time.sleep(1)`` and
asserting a concurrent ``anyio.sleep(0.05)`` finishes promptly —
the test fails if the constructor ever runs back on the event loop.

Same pattern exists in ``OllamaEmbeddingProvider.__init__`` (sync
``httpx.get`` health-check). Ollama isn't enabled in any current
deploy; filed as a follow-up.

@@ -89,14 +91,39 @@ def get_embedding_service() -> EmbeddingService:
_bm25_service: B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ider | None = None
def get_bm25_service() -> B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ider:
async def get_bm25_service() -> B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ider:
"""
Get singleton BM25 sparse embedding service instance.
Lazily instantiates the singleton off the event loop. The
``B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ider`` constructor calls
``fastembed.SparseTextEmbedding(model_name="Qdrant/bm25")`` which
downloads ~50 MB of model weights from HuggingFace and loads them
into memory — observed >5 s wall-clock in production, enough to
stall the calling thread. The encode methods on the provider
already offload via ``anyio.to_thread.run_sync``; this routes the
first-time init through the same path so the event loop stays
responsive (kubernetes ``/health/live`` httpGet probe in
particular).
The singleton is process-wide so the per-pod cost is paid once.
Subsequent calls hit the warm path and return after a single
non-blocking await.
Concurrent first callers race: two coroutines can both observe
``_bm25_service is None`` and both enter ``run_sync``. We accept
the duplicate model load over an ``asyncio.Lock``, which has its
own cross-loop hazards under anyio TaskGroups (see PR #799 for
that class of bug). The duplicate is bounded — FastEmbed caches
the downloaded weights on disk after the first call, so loser(s)
pick up cheaply.
Returns:
Global B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ider instance
"""
global _bm25_service
if _bm25_service is None:
_bm25_service = B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ider()
_bm25_service = await anyio.to_thread.run_sync( # type: ignore[attr-defined] # ty: ignore[unresolved-attribute]
B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ider
)
return _bm25_service

"""Unit tests for the embedding singleton accessors.
Pins the invariant that ``get_bm25_service()`` instantiates its
singleton OFF the event loop. The BM25 provider's constructor calls
``fastembed.SparseTextEmbedding(model_name=...)`` which downloads
~50 MB of model weights from HuggingFace and loads them into memory
— observed >5 s wall-clock in production. If a future refactor
inlines the construction back into the coroutine, kubernetes
``/health/live`` httpGet probes will start timing out and pods will
crashloop (regression seen in the Astrolabe Cloud deck #102 smoke
that prompted this fix).
"""
from __future__ import annotations
import time
import anyio
import pytest
from nextcloud_mcp_server.embedding import service as svc
pytestmark = pytest.mark.unit
@p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
def _reset_singleton(monkeypatch: pytest.MonkeyPatch) -> None:
"""Drop the singleton so each test sees a cold path."""
monkeypatch.setattr(svc, "_bm25_service", None)
async def test_get_bm25_service_runs_init_off_event_loop(
monkeypatch: pytest.MonkeyPatch,
) -> None:
"""A slow synchronous BM25 init must NOT block other coroutines.
Simulate the FastEmbed model download with a 1 s blocking sleep
inside the provider's ``__init__``. While that init is in flight,
a concurrent ``anyio.sleep(0.05)`` must finish promptly — proving
the init was offloaded to a worker thread rather than blocking the
event loop.
Without the ``anyio.to_thread.run_sync`` wrapper this test would
fail: the concurrent sleep would not be scheduled until after the
blocking constructor returned.
"""
init_block_seconds = 1.0
concurrent_sleep_seconds = 0.05
class _BlockingFake:
def __init__(self) -> None:
# Stand-in for SparseTextEmbedding's slow constructor.
time.sleep(init_block_seconds)
monkeypatch.setattr(svc, "B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ider", _BlockingFake)
concurrent_elapsed: float | None = None
async def _other_work() -> None:
nonlocal concurrent_elapsed
started = time.monotonic()
await anyio.sleep(concurrent_sleep_seconds)
concurrent_elapsed = time.monotonic() - started
started = time.monotonic()
async with anyio.create_task_group() as tg:
tg.start_soon(svc.get_bm25_service)
tg.start_soon(_other_work)
total_elapsed = time.monotonic() - started
assert concurrent_elapsed is not None
# The concurrent task should finish in roughly the time of its own
# anyio.sleep — not delayed by the 1 s constructor. Generous bound
# for flakiness; the meaningful contrast is "well under 1 s".
assert concurrent_elapsed < 0.5, (
f"concurrent anyio.sleep took {concurrent_elapsed:.3f}s — "
"event loop was blocked by BM25SparseEmbeddingProvider init "
"(regression: missing anyio.to_thread.run_sync wrapper)"
)
# Total wall-clock should be roughly the init time (the longer of
# the two), confirming the tasks ran in parallel.
assert total_elapsed >= init_block_seconds * 0.9
assert total_elapsed < init_block_seconds + 0.5
